Follow this advice for storing a boat long-term:
Put a wrap or vented cover on your boat, if you go with outdoor storage, which can typically be found at your local boating shop.
Morongo Valley temps can get below 35 during the winter, so you should winterize your boat. First, flush and drain the engine, and add lubricant to keep it from corroding. Drain the fuel lines or, if keeping gas in the tank, add a fuel stabilizer. Replace the engine filters and check belts, hoses, clamps, and the oil. Drain the coolant and use antifreeze. Clean and wipe down the inside and outside of the boat to remove moisture. Finally, prevent rodents from entering by plugging the exhaust outlets.
